Output 26e8afcb6af99299068553e73f33e024f582c353fbe3b1b29f9fc0ca678a67fa:4

value
38694
script pubkey
OP_0 OP_PUSHBYTES_20 73e4407b617d05dbd3c535123aa2eb3e05705720
address
bc1qw0jyq7mp05zah579x5fr4ght8czhq4eqn6dan9
transaction
26e8afcb6af99299068553e73f33e024f582c353fbe3b1b29f9fc0ca678a67fa
spent
true